Who are we?
Omexom is part of a global family of energy infrastructure services providers operating under the VINCI group which is a world leader in concessions, energy, and construction, operating in more than 120 countries worldwide. The brand network is a multi-disciplinary network, able to offer customized multi-technical, multi-site, or multi-country services.
With our 1,000+ employees in 29 locations nationwide and $340M in revenue, Omexom has long-standing partnerships with Vector, Transpower, Auckland Transport, and Firstgas, while servicing our newer clients Watercare, Auckland District Health Board, Powerco, and City Rail Link Limited.
In Aotearoa, Omexom is well positioned through this international network with shared values and vast resources, and a continued commitment to safety, excellence, and sustainable solutions.

Job Description
Come join our amazing team in Silverdale, Auckland.
We currently have an exciting opportunity for a Technical Coordinator. In this role, you will coordinate the day-to-day organisation of assigned technical field staff, with a focus on customer satisfaction, project delivery and co-ordination of staff on site, ensuring work is completed safely, on time, to an appropriate quality standard to achieve planned profit or better as per job bid targets.
The successful candidates will work on key responsibilities like:
- Plan and coordinate with Project Managers, Design staff, Customers, and the Technical team.
- Develop and implement cost-effective methods and procedures while meeting safety, environmental, and quality standards.
- Schedule resources and manage technical project work with Project Managers.
- Coordinate and guide technical staff to maintain productivity and good industrial relations.
- Assist in scoping new contracts and delivering competitive bids.
- Support Project Managers with progress claims, scope change costs, and technical reporting.
- Assess project risks to prevent outages and equipment damage, ensuring customer satisfaction.
- Help develop inspection and test plans, job packs, and commissioning documentation.
- Track costs for job-specific plant and equipment on a weekly/monthly basis.
- Ensure testing and commissioning of network equipment meet specifications.
- Ensure compliance with the Contract Agreement for both Omexom and the customer.
Qualifications and Skills
To be considered, you will have:
- A trade qualification in Distribution is essential.
- A live line qualification and/or tertiary qualification at polytechnic is preferred.
- Hands-on experience on distribution network installation and maintenance.
- A thorough knowledge of current regulatory and industry requirements pertaining to the carrying out of all prescribed electrical work.
